Whilst most in-salon treatments use animal-derived keratins ANSWR's exclusive VeratinTechTM technology is a 100% vegan keratin which when combined with gentle acids helps control frizz and seal cuticles whilst also balancing the pH of your hair to restore softness and shine.

Founder Georgiana Grudinschi perfected the formula for OWOW (now ANSWR) aged just 27 out of her own exasperation at the price tag and toxic chemicals used during in-salon treatments. Many keratin brands contain formaldehyde. ANSWR provided an accessible, safe and more time-efficient process with a formaldehyde-free, sulfate-free, paraben-free, and silicone-free product.
